R E S O L U T I O N
1-1 WHEREAS, Southwest Texas State University in San Marcos has
1-2 been chosen as a possible site for the Southwest Regional
1-3 Humanities Center, and this chamber heartily endorses its selection
1-4 as the permanent location for the regional center; and
1-5 WHEREAS, Currently, a special competition is being conducted
1-6 by the National Endowment for the Humanities to create 10 regional
1-7 humanities centers where American traditions, cultures, and
1-8 aspirations can be explored in the context of place; and
1-9 WHEREAS, Among the goals of this project is to expose people
1-10 to the varied experiences of heritage and place, bringing together
1-11 longtime residents and new arrivals to examine a region's past and
1-12 imagine its future; and
1-13 WHEREAS, The United States has always been a country of
1-14 regions defined by landscapes and natural resources; by the stories
1-15 about its founding and its original residents; by its histories
1-16 over the years; by religious beliefs and institutions; by diversity
1-17 of ethnic identity and gender roles; by language, art, music,
1-18 literature, and film; and by its architecture and constructions;
1-19 and
1-20 WHEREAS, For a century, Southwest Texas State University has
1-21 played a significant role in the education and experience of the
1-22 people of Texas, and this respected institution's many unique
1-23 qualities would make it an ideal location for a regional humanities
1-24 center; now, therefore, be it
2-1 RESOLVED, That the House of Representatives of the 77th Texas
2-2 Legislature hereby urge the National Endowment for the Humanities
2-3 to select Southwest Texas State University as the site of the
2-4 Southwest Regional Humanities Center.
